Pierre lives in a region that truly honors the emerging adult period. He did not have children until he was in his 30's. Before that, he took his time to find a job, explore dating, and find out who he was
Given these characteristics, Pierre likely lives in:
a. Africa
b. Asia
c. Middle East
d. Europe
D. Europe is the region where emerging adulthood is longest and most leisurely.
